Accounting Technician Job Opportunity

VANRATH is delighted to represent a successful accountancy practice in Antrim, known for its friendly, family-oriented, and easy-going work environment. The practice is seeking a highly skilled and motivated Accounting Technician to support their expanding team.

Main Responsibilities:
  • Prepare and maintain accurate financial records for clients, including bookkeeping, VAT returns, and bank reconciliations.
  • Assist in the preparation of management accounts, financial statements, and other reports as required.
  • Support the preparation of personal and corporate tax returns, ensuring compliance with relevant tax regulations.
  • Act as a point of contact for clients, addressing queries and providing clear and concise financial advice.
Requirements:
  • Fully Qualified Accounting Technician (ATI or equivalent).
  • Experience in an accountancy practice or similar financial environment is preferred.
  • Proficiency in accounting software (e.g., Sage, QuickBooks) and MS Office, particularly Excel.
